Community and Residential Services Authority (CRSA) Notice​

CRSA The Community and Residential Services Authority (CRSA) is seeking applicants for a Regional Coordinator.

The position is Cook County based and requires: a Bachelor’s degree; 5 years of progressively responsible experience in the pr​ovision and administration of direct services within mental health, child welfare, education, or juvenile justice provider system; and statewide travel.

Competitive salary and benefits. Request an application and job description by emailing Leah Guffey at: leah.guffey@illinois.gov. All completed applications, including transcripts, must be received no later than Friday, April 28, 2023. A cover letter and resume are optional but would be considered helpful in describing your training and experience. ​
